LUBRICATION POINTS
lUBRICATE THE PARTS PERIODICAllY AS IllUS-TRATED.
The following points are to be lubricated every
five hours of operation with SAE 20 weight light duty oil.
unless otherwise noted.
1. Spherical Bearings (Both Sides)
2. Wheels
3. Discharge Spout
4. Blower Housing
5. Reel Chain' .;':
6. Chute Adjustment Chain
7. Chain Guard Bushing
8. Universal Joint
9. Reel Bearings ;.:,
,..
10. Cable Rollers ,1
11. Idler Arm & Linkage
12. Clutch Handle Pivot :~'
13. Shift Yoke Slide "AFTER
BREAK IN PERIOD (FIRST 3 TO 4 HOURS OFOPERATION).
CHECK All BOLTS AND NUTS FORTIGHTNESS.
END OF SEASON STORAGE
Drain oil when engine is warm. To drain oil, place pan
under frame directly beneath oil drain extension. Remove
oil drain cap and allow oil to drain completely. Replace
drain cap and tighten securely. Refill to "Full", approxi-
mately 1 pint. See engine manual for complete engine lub.
rication and service instructions.
In the event the engine is to be stored for any length oftime
(30 days or more) or at the end of the snow throwing
season, prepare it as outlined in the following steps:
1. Drain gas tank completely. by J_emoving -fuel line -at the
carburetor or fuel "tank, whichever is easier.2.
Drain the carburetor by pressing upward on the bowl
drain.3.
To protect the engine when storing, remove the spark-
plug and inject one ounce of SAE 10 weight oil through
the sparkplug hole into the cylinder. Crank the engine
(without starting) several times to spread the oil over the
cylinder walls.4.
Lubricate all lubrication points as outlined in Lubrica-
tion Section.5.
Handles can be removed to save space by disconnecting
master clutch rod, universal joint and shift lever.
